Job description

GENERAL SUMMARY

The lead is responsible for all Cogen Plant operation, maintenance, repair, and troubleshooting of a Gas Turbine system and problems throughout the facility in accordance with the standards of Pechanga Resort & Casino. Other responsibilities include general power plant operations and maintenance, calibrations, light electrical, troubleshooting, monitoring plant readings, and preventative maintenance in a 5 Mega Watt gas turbine and Central Plant facility.

KEY RESPONSIBILITIES
  • Maintains a constant watch over all entire Cogen and Central plant facility; including all associated support equipment.
  • Maintains inventory stock; responsible for systems being maintained at all times.
  • Responsible for the efficient operation of the Cogen and Central Plant during the absence of the Facilities Manager, Operations.
  • Responsible for scheduling of personnel to maximize time management.
  • Maintenance includes, but is not limited to, water testing, compressor service, equipment lubrication, filter changing, and general housekeeping duties.
  • Performs maintenance and service as assigned by the Facilities Operations Manager.
  • Responsible for the meticulous record keeping of Cogen and Central plant equipment and system efficiency.
  • Must use available resources to complete assigned tasks.
  • Must be available 24/7 via telephone in the event of a Cogen Plant outage or emergency event.
  • Responsible for maintaining a consistent and regular attendance record.
  • Facilitates the flow of information throughout the organization.
  • Responsible for adherence to health, fire, and safety regulations.
  • Plans, directs and evaluates all phases of property maintenance management; scheduled and non-scheduled.
